Easy Steak Fajitas

Easy Steak Fajitas combine marinated flank steak with grilled onions and yellow bell peppers for a tasty Tex-Mex meal. The marinade, featuring apple ale, garlic scapes, cumin, salt, and pepper, tenderizes and flavors the beef. Grilling the steak and vegetables together allows the flavors to meld while keeping the meat juicy and peppers slightly crisp. Served with warm flour tortillas, ripe avocado, lime, and salsa, this dish provides a balanced and colorful handheld meal option.

Description

Easy Steak Fajitas start with marinating flank steak in a mixture of apple ale, garlic scapes, cumin, salt, and black pepper. This marinade adds nuanced flavor and tenderizes the beef. On the grill, the steak cooks alongside a foil packet containing sliced onions and yellow bell peppers tossed in olive oil, allowing the vegetables to soften and caramelize without direct flames. The result is a combination of juicy, flavorful steak and tender, slightly sweet peppers and onions. Assembled in flour tortillas, the fajitas are garnished with fresh avocado, a squeeze of lime juice, and salsa, contributing creamy, tangy, and spicy elements. This recipe provides a hands-on meal ideal for casual dining or gatherings where guests can customize their fajitas with the toppings provided.

Ingredients

Servings

For the Beef

  • 1 1/2 lb. flank steak skirt or sirloin, Certified Angus Beef
  • 1/2 cup apple ale Redd's brand
  • 3 garlic scapes or 3 garlic cloves
  • 1 teaspoon cumin
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

For the Fajitas

  • 1 onion
  • 1 yellow bell pepper
  • 1 Tablespoon olive oil
  • 4 flour tortillas
  • 1/2 avocado
  • 1 lime
  • 1/2 cup salsa

Instructions

  1. To marinade the beef mix the Apple Ale with the cumin, salt, pepper and garlic scapes. Add to a ziploc bag with the beef.
  2. Marinade in the refrigerator for 1-6 hours.
  3. Preheat the grill to medium.
  4. Slice the onion and yellow pepper and wrap in foil with a tablespoon of olive oil.
  5. Place the beef and onion/pepper packet on the grill and cook until the beef reaches the desired temperature, flipping once.
  6. Serve the beef, peppers and onions with tortillas, lime, avocado and salsa.
